Description
When printing PLA, PETG or TPU inside an enclosure, odors and fine particles can quickly build up in the chamber. This air guard filter housing helps circulate the air, stabilize the chamber temperature and filter particles before they spread inside the printer or into the room 🌬️
This model is based on the following original design:
https://makerworld.com/de/models/890473
This model is a remix designed specifically for printer enclosures or DIY printer cabinets. The main goal was to make mounting much more flexible while keeping the great magnetic assembly of the original design 🔧
The most important change is the redesigned lid. Unlike the original version, it no longer has a surrounding overhang. This allows the unit to be mounted directly to a flat wall, side panel, or the back of a printer enclosure without needing extra clearance 🧱
I also replaced the ventilation openings with my diagonal grille pattern, which gives the model a cleaner and more distinctive look while maintaining good airflow ✨
The activated carbon compartment was also updated with the same diagonal pattern for visual consistency.
The magnetic connection system works great, so that part of the design remains unchanged 🧲
On the photos you can see my print made with Bambu PETG HF, but PLA works perfectly as well.
This remix makes the filter especially useful for people who:
• built their own DIY printer enclosure
• want to mount the filter on a flat wall
• prefer installing the unit in the center of the enclosure

The length of the screws depends on fan + wall thickness + 4 mm for the insert
I personally like using a USB Fan, because it can easily be switched together with the printer using a smart plug💡
